Best things and drawbacks to living in Muziekbuurt

Muziekbuurt in Rijswijk offers several pros for those considering living in this Dutch neighborhood:

  • Green spaces: The area boasts numerous parks and green areas, providing residents with ample opportunities for outdoor activities and relaxation.
  • Public transportation: Muziekbuurt is well-connected to public transportation, making it easy to commute to nearby cities like The Hague and Delft.
  • Amenities: The neighborhood has a good selection of shops, restaurants, and cafes, ensuring that residents have access to essential services and entertainment options.
  • Schools: Muziekbuurt is home to several schools, making it a suitable choice for families with children.

However, there are also some cons to living in Muziekbuurt:

  • Noise: Due to its proximity to major roads and highways, some parts of the neighborhood can be quite noisy, which may be a concern for those seeking a quieter living environment.
  • Limited nightlife: While there are some restaurants and cafes in the area, Muziekbuurt does not offer a vibrant nightlife scene, which may be a drawback for those who enjoy a bustling social life.
  • Parking: Parking can be a challenge in certain parts of the neighborhood, particularly during peak hours and weekends.

Housing market Muziekbuurt

The real estate market in Rijswijk saw a decrease in homes sold from 12 last quarter to 7 this quarter. The average transaction price went from 455,577 euros last quarter to 377,939 euros this quarter. The average transaction price per square meter also decreased from 3,468 euros last quarter to 3,101 euros this quarter. The average list price dropped from 455,917 euros last quarter to 372,571 euros this quarter. The average WOZ-value went from 388,888 euros in 2022 to 373,733 euros in 2023.
